BPC-157 Peptide is a lab-created molecule obtained from a protein found in pig stomach tissue, initially studied for its potential to safeguard the gut. Recent investigations demonstrate it appears deliver remarkable advantages for regeneration across a multiple physical setbacks. Potential uses include faster recovery of tissue lesions, tendon and ligament tears, and broken bones. While promising, studies are still in progress to completely comprehend its how it works and validate firm harmlessness data for prolonged treatment. Preliminary data seem to demonstrate it poses minimal risk when used correctly, but additional research are needed to eliminate any potential side effects and establish ideal usage guidelines.

Comparing BPC-157 versus TB-500 : Examining Clinical & Healing Possibilities

Growing studies indicate that both Body Protection Compound-157 and TB-500 Peptide exhibit intriguing abilities for wound regeneration and lessening swelling . Although both peptides seem to encourage recovery , they operate through different processes. Body Protection Compound-157 appears mainly affect blood vessels formation and tissue architecture, whereas TB-500 seems to adjust progenitor cell movement and peptide creation. More patient-based investigations are needed to fully understand their individual roles and enhance their medical utility in various conditions .
